What's Driving This Shift?

  1. 1

    Zero-Click Answers

    Users increasingly prefer direct answers from AI platforms over clicking through multiple search results. AI tools provide comprehensive responses without requiring navigation.

  2. 2

    Conversational Interaction

    AI platforms allow users to refine queries through natural conversation, making complex information discovery faster and more intuitive than traditional keyword-based search.

  3. 3

    Generational Preference

    Data from Pew Research shows that 67% of users aged 18-29 prefer AI-generated answers over traditional search results, compared to just 34% of users over 50.

  4. 4

    Mobile-First Behavior

    Mobile users find AI chat interfaces more convenient than navigating search results on small screens. Voice-activated AI queries are growing 3x faster than traditional voice search.

  5. 5

    Integration & Accessibility

    AI assistants are embedded directly into operating systems, browsers, and productivity tools, making them the default option for many information-seeking tasks.

Industry-Specific Impact Analysis

E-Commerce & Retail

McKinsey's retail research indicates that 43% of online shoppers now begin product research through AI platforms rather than search engines. This represents a 22-point increase from 2023. Brands not optimized for AI recommendations are experiencing measurable declines in consideration and conversion.

B2B Technology & SaaS

Forrester's B2B buyer research shows that 58% of technology decision-makers now use AI assistants to evaluate vendors and solutions during the early research phase. Traditional SEO-driven inbound leads have declined 16% YoY while AI-attributed inquiries have grown 89%.

Healthcare & Professional Services

JAMA (Journal of the American Medical Association) published research showing that 39% of patients now use AI tools for preliminary health information before consulting search engines or medical websites. Trust in AI-provided health information increased from 28% (2023) to 47% (2024).

Financial Services

Deloitte's financial services report indicates that AI-assisted financial research queries grew 215% in 2023-2024. Younger investors (18-35) are 4.2x more likely to trust AI-generated financial information than traditional search results or financial media.
